Petr Miturich

Petr Miturich (Russian: Пётр Васильевич Митурич), a Russian graphic artist and painter born in 1887 in St. Petersburg and passing away in 1956 in Moscow, was a pivotal figure in the art world of his time. His education at the Kiev art school between 1906-1909, followed by studies at the Academy of Arts in St. Petersburg under N. S. Samokish until 1915, laid a solid foundation for his career. Miturich joined the World of Art group in 1915 and was a member of the Four Arts association from 1925 to 1929, marking his active involvement in the artistic community. His teaching role at the Moscow Vkhutemas/Vkhutein between 1923 and 1930 further demonstrates his commitment to art education​​​​.

Miturich's work is celebrated for its rhythmical composition and expressive strokes, often featuring landscapes and portraits that reveal a deep engagement with both the external and internal worlds of his subjects. His innovative approach to drawing and painting, particularly evident in his portraits and cycles of landscapes, underscores his quest for a new artistic language that balanced innovation with traditional foundations​​​​.

Significantly, Miturich's contributions extend beyond his artistic creations. He was deeply interested in aeronautics, as showcased in his letun project, a testament to his engagement with the themes of flight and motion. This interest aligns him with the broader currents of Russian Modernism and connects his work with other avant-garde movements of the time​​.

Miturich's legacy is preserved in major institutions like the State Tretyakov Gallery, the State Russian Museum, and the Museum of Velimir Khlebnikov in Astrakhan, among others, ensuring his influential works continue to inspire art enthusiasts and collectors​​.

Date and place of birt:14 october 1887, St. Petersburg, Russian Empire
Date and place of death:27 october 1956, Moscow, USSR
Nationality:Russia, USSR, Russian Empire
Period of activity: XX century
Specialization:Artist, Inventor, Painter, Researcher
Genre:Genre art, Landscape painting, Portrait
Art style:Avant-garde, Contemporary art
